The below graph shows the average detached house price in the South Kesteven local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three 12 FARNDALE CRESCENT sales between October 2000 and December 2019 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the December 2011 sale was for 36%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 36% below the HPI over time, until the December 2019 sale, where it rises to 28%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 28% below the HPI.

12 FARNDALE CRESCENT sits on a plot of roughly 0.105 of an acre, or 426m². The below map shows the location of 12 FARNDALE CRESCENT, an approximate outline of the building(s), and the indicative extent of the property. The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of 12 FARNDALE CRESCENT).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
